How long does a tree arm tattoo take?
The time taken for a tree arm tattoo depends on several factors including the tattoo artist, the size, level of detail and the part of the arm.
Despite often being larger pieces upper arm tree tattoos often take less time than many forearm designs. This is due to the easier application process and higher pain threshold for upper arm body art.
For a basic estimate, a large (4 inches) single bicep arm tattoo can take 2-5 hours. A forearm tattoo usually takes 4-6 hours. Sleeve designs take anywhere from 5-10 hours at a minimum.
Why choose an upper arm tree tattoo?
Upper arm tattoos are the most popular choice for tattoos amongst men and women.
It’s an attractive and relatively pain free spot appealing to first time tattoo subjects, and a versatile location for those who wish to show off or conceal their body art with equal ease.
Some upper arm tattoo concepts are standalone pieces while others are built over time and/or blended with previous ink and themes.
The upper arm is most often the starting point for sleeve tattoos, or for gradual filling of the arm with different designs.
What do tree tattoos symbolize?
Traditionally, tree tattoos symbolize knowledge, growth and wisdom.
Other representation of the tree in body art includes nourishment, immortality, fertility and freedom.
Many tree tattoos – particularly popular in Celtic tattoo culture – incorporate the tree of life, often demonstrated by circular tree artwork with branches and roots intertwined, or other geometric shapes and lines.
How much does a tree arm tattoo cost?
Tree tattoo pricing can range from the shop minimum of $50-$80 for the smallest designs. It costs on average $150-$200 for an hour for more complex work.
Highly skilled, in demand artists can charge up to $500 per hour, while apprentices and less skilled artists are as little as $75.00 per hour.
It’s best to communicate clearly with your chosen artist on the framework for pricing prior to sitting in the chair to prevent misunderstandings.
A 15% tip is the average but 20% for quality work is usually recommended.
